
Bourns AC6830R Air Coil Inductors
Bourns AC6830R Air Coil Inductors are surface mount inductors with up to 43nH inductance. These inductors feature a 4A maximum IRMS, 150MHz test frequency, and up to 7.9mΩ maximum DCR. The AC6830R inductors come with an epoxy cover for mechanical stability. These inductors operate within the -25°C to 125°C temperature range and are RoHS compliant. The AC6830R inductors are used in applications such as radio transmitters, RF amplifiers, and high-frequency TV receivers.
Features
- High Q value
- Tight tolerance
- Surface mount
- Up to 43nH inductance
- 150MHz test frequency
- -25°C to 125°C operating temperature range
- 4A maximum IRMS
- Up to 10 turns
Applications
- High-frequency TV and radio receivers
- Radio transmitters
- RF amplifiers
- Tuning requirements
